The Green Breeze wind farm, located in Galați County, has recently been energized and is set to become fully operational in the coming months, according to an announcement made by Nala Renewables on its LinkedIn page. The project, developed by OX2, was sold to Nala Renewables, a joint venture between IFM Investors and Trafigura, for the sum of 214 million euros. It includes the construction of 16 Vestas turbines, model V162-6.2 MW, and has secured access to the grid through a connection contract signed with Transelectrica in March 2023. The transaction also includes a virtual power purchase agreement for a duration of 12 years with a multinational corporate off-taker. OX2 will continue to be involved in the project during the construction phase, acting as an interface with the main contractors and turbine suppliers.
